This is where WSUS Automated Maintenance (WAM) comes into play. 1. First, let's see the settings that we will be changing to talk to our WSUS server on DC1. Upgrade to Microsoft Edge to take advantage of the latest features, security updates, and technical support. Download it directly from us HERE and unzip the contents. WSUS Console Error database It make take significant amount of time for the WSUS server cleanup to complete. Er entfernt alte und ersetzte Updates und Computer, die seit mehr als 30 Tagen keinen Statusbericht erstellt haben. 2. Home WSUS How to Run WSUS Server Cleanup Wizard to Clean Updates. In the Task Options Wizard, run the task now or create a schedule for the task. However if you are using only WSUS to manage and deploy updates, use WSUS Server cleanup wizard. I'm planning to implement Auto WSUS Clean up on 50 Secondaries running WID. This option is useful when you forget to enable the WSUS Cleanup task during the installation of SUP on your SCCM CB server. Runs WSUS cleanup task using stored procedures in WSUS database thus avoiding timeout errors that may occur when running WSUS Cleanup Wizard. A tag already exists with the provided branch name. Do not make any changes while the cleanup is running. On server 2012 R2 you only need Invoke-WsusServerCleanup. We also have a little competition going for how much extra data can be removed from your server on the -FirstRun. If nothing happens, download GitHub Desktop and try again. Select Options, and then click Server Cleanup Wizard. In my case, I still had the problem of the WSUS Database . Use the WSUS Cleanup Tool to remove updates that are no longer needed Under "Options" in the WSUS admin tool, you can find the cleanup wizard. This is the best script I've ever found to fix WSUS in 100% of the cases where it breaks: Remove-WindowsFeature -Name UpdateServices,UpdateServices-DB,UpdateServices-RSAT,UpdateServices-API,UpdateServices-UI -IncludeManagementTools. Since I am running the cleanup wizard in my lab, I dont any expired or superseded updates. Wahrscheinlich haben Sie schon mal auf Ihrem WSUS Server den Assistenten fr die Serverbereinigung ausgefhrt. Example 2: Run cleanup for obsolete computers and updates When that completes, run the following stored procedure in SQL Server Management Studio or SQL Server Management Studio Express. How many threads do you find all with the same issue - the Server Cleanup wizard failing. Bryce (IBM) about building a "Giant Brain," which they eventually did (Read more HERE.) Version 4 With WSUS server cleanup wizard you can cleanup or remove unnecessary updates from the WSUS server. To schedule and run the WSUS cleanup job Schedule the WSUS cleanup job by running the following steps: In the Configuration Manager console, navigate to Administration > Overview > Site Configuration > Sites. how often you should be running WSUS Maintenance? In the navigation pane, expand Enterprise > Update Services and select your WSUS server. However as months pass by, you may notice the drive consuming too much space on the WSUS server and sometimes drive becomes full. Specifies that the cmdlet deletes obsolete computers from the database. Step 3: Validate Non-Clustered Indexes Were Created Successfully from Step 2. Go through the clean-up wizard and tick each option to run individually. Use Git or checkout with SVN using the web URL. To continue this discussion, please ask a new question. Wre es PowerShell WSUS Cleanup WSUS Cleanup What it does: Adds WSUS Index Optimization to the database to increase the speed of many database operations in WSUS by approximately 1000-1500 times faster. at Microsoft.UpdateServices.Internal.BaseApi.Update.SearchUpdates(UpdateScope searchScope, ExtendedPublicationState publicationState, UpdateServer updateServer) You can verify this cleanup by reviewing the wsyncmgr.log for the following entries: More info about Internet Explorer and Microsoft Edge, The complete guide to Microsoft WSUS and Configuration Manager SUP maintenance, WSUS Server Connection Account in the software update point properties, server alias using SQL Server Configuration Manager. LoginAsk is here to help you access Remove Wsus Server Regedit quickly and handle each specific case you encounter. This command runs this cmdlet on the local WSUS server specifying the option to clean up obsolete computers. To do this, I use the Get-ClientWSUSSetting command as shown here. Step 4: Optimizing WSUS AppPool in IIS for Better Performance. Perform the below steps to run Server Cleanup Wizard in WSUS Console. at Microsoft.UpdateServices.UI.SnapIn.Pages.SyncResultsListPage.GetSyncInfoRow(WsusSynchronizationInfo syncInfo) Shrink your WSUSContent folder's size by declining superseded updates. Use the appropriate method to back up the WSUS database (SUSDB). The plan is to use Task Scheduler to run every XX number of days & use: " Decline-SupersededUpdates.ps1 -UpdateServer SERVERNAME -Port 8530" reference: https://support.microsoft.com/en-us/help/4490644/complete-guide-to-microsoft-wsus-and-configuration-manager-sup-maint On Select Items to clean page, select what all you would like to clean up on WSUS server. Click the Supersedence Rules tab, select Run WSUS cleanup wizard. It will start up again after the next synchronization occurs. This should go through quick-ish as well as cleaning up any update revisions. Another workaround would be to use some scripts that does the WSUS cleanup. at Microsoft.UpdateServices.Internal.DatabaseAccess.AdminDataAccessProxy.ExecuteSPSearchUpdates(String updateScopeXml, String preferredCulture, ExtendedPublicationState publicationState) WSUS In addition to declining expired updates in WSUS, Configuration Manager can add non-clustered indexes to the WSUS databases and remove obsolete updates from the WSUS databases. You also have the option to Automatically run the Unneeded files clean action in the WSUS Server Cleanup Wizard. If you . I'll also vouch for the AJTek WAM script - used it when it was free and happily paid the sub when it became a (low) cost - and I am cheap as. 4. When the WSUS database is on a remote SQL Server, you might need to add permissions in SQL Server to create indexes. at Microsoft.UpdateServices.UI.SnapIn.Pages.SyncResultsListPage.GetListRows(). When you run the WSUS server cleanup wizard, it performs the following things. This launches the WSUS Server Cleanup Wizard. Specifies that the cmdlet declines expired updates. This command runs this cmdlet on the server named contoso specifying the options to clean up obsolete computers and obsolete updates. This topic has been locked by an administrator and is no longer open for commenting. Microsoft.UpdateServices.Commands.IUpdateServer, More info about Internet Explorer and Microsoft Edge. Feature Requests Create scheduled tasks for wsus server cleanup tasks. You are using Configuration Manager version 1906 or later, You have remote software update points using a Windows Internal Database, Add non-clustered indexes to the WSUS database, Remove obsolete updates from the WSUS database. Select the site at the top of your Configuration Manager hierarchy. https://support.microsoft.com/en-sg/help/4490644/complete-guide-to-microsoft-wsus-and-configuration- To prepare for this date, we will turn off the sws1.update.microsoft.com endpoint at periodic intervals, occurring on: July 20 - 22, 2021. at Microsoft.UpdateServices.Internal.BaseApi.SoapExceptionProcessor.DeserializeAndThrow(SoapException soapException) I finally might have the budget for next year to refresh my servers.I'm undecided if I should stick with the traditional HPE 2062 MSA array (Dual Controller) with 15k SAS drives or move to a Nimble HF appliance. After you removed all unnecessary updates, you should do a standard WSUS Cleanup Wizard, followed by another full rebuild of all indexes, then everything is ok. Another suggested option is defragmenting the drive where WSUS DB is located , an operation that can be done after you stopped the instance that is using DB. lntroduction If you are using WSUS in your environment, you may want to run a scheduled task to cleanup old updates and compress some of the larger updates to free up space on your server. Compress Update Revisions. Now, after quickly reading, opening the links and maybe glancing at the pages above from the other posters, let's take a minute to look at the financial impact of your time. How to Install, Manage, and Maintain WSUS. Does anyone know if there are any free training anywhere ? Sign in to vote on ideas. Manually declining updates to free up space is too time-consuming, and the Server Cleanup Wizard is ineffective. Free up disk space on WSUS server by deleting expired and superseded updates. Addressing our WSUS server which just rolls out whatever updates it feels like when we do our imaging process. Shows what would happen if the cmdlet runs. PowerShell ile WSUS Server Cleanup Wizard Script (tr-TR): https://social.technet.microsoft.com/wiki/contents/articles/53803.powershell-ile-wsus-server-cleanu. Had no idea the WSUS Server Cleanup wizard was even available until this morning, selected to clean every item and on it's way. I'm aware that II need to clean up my WSUS regularly. Click Next. This WSUS PowerShell script can either be run as a scheduled task (weekly / monthly), or an one off instance. If you have any questions, or comments please reach out to me on Twitter @SultanSolutions. 0. theduderman 3 yr. ago. The obsolete update removal will be allowed to run for a maximum of 30 minutes before being stopped. His goal is to write in-depth posts and guides on Configuration Manager (SCCM), Microsoft Intune, Azure, Windows Server, Windows 11, and other topics, with the goal of providing people with useful information. sqlcmd -I -S \\.\pipe\MICROSOFT##WID\tsql\query -i C:\WsusDBMaintenance.sql. You can see the number of updates that were cleaned or deleted. Flashback: Back on November 3, 1937, Howard Aiken writes to J.W. Windows Server Update Services (WSUS) Configuration Manager connects to the WSUS server once every hour and configures the WSUS server with the settings that are defined for the software update point in the Configuration Manager console. In order to keep pace with new hires, the IT manager is currently stuck doing the following:
WSUS
In the Actions Pane, click Server Cleanup Wizard. If you have any questions, or comments please reach out to me on Twitter @SultanSolutions Clean out all the synchronization logs that have built up over time (configurable, with the default keeping the last 14 days of logs). Declining updates that Configuration Manager marks as superseded further minimizes the catalogs and improves performance. But running the same WSUS server cleanup in a larger setup will definitely save disk space by removing expired and superseded updates. Depending on the products and classifications you have subscribed to, WSUS can become a storage hog. Removes all Drivers from the WSUS Database (Default; Optional). Select the site at the top of your Configuration Manager hierarchy. Now, after quickly reading, opening the links and maybe glancing at the pages above from the other posters, let's take a minute to look at the financial impact of your time. The decline of superseded updates in WSUS is complete when you see this log entry: The WSUS cleanup is starting when you see this entry: The WSUS cleanup for expired updates is complete when you see this entry: The Configuration Manager expired updates configuration items cleanup is starting when you see this entry: The Configuration Manager expired updates configuration items cleanup is complete when you see this entry. If you are running WSUS from a Windows Internal Database on Server 2012 enter the following command: . You can create a. Select the site at the top of your Configuration Manager hierarchy. Some of them are: Click the WSUS Maintenance tab and enable WSUS clean up options (select all 3 options). You can use a tool like CCleaner to remove temporary files and old server system updates to give yourself some breathing space. In version 1806, the option is renamed to Run WSUS cleanup after synchronization. 6. PowerShell Script for cleaning WSUS, simple, fast, easy. By this point, you will hopefully have recovered a few gig of disk space. Specifies that the cmdlet deletes obsolete updates from the database.
Response Addheader Set-cookie,
Formik Setfieldtouched,
Sephora Custard Concealer,
Comprise Contain Crossword Clue,
Is The Asgard Arc Worth It Valhalla,
Minecraft But You Can Upgrade Yourself Mod,
More Convenient Crossword,
National Health Service Model,
Gol Gohar Vs Tractor Forebet,